首頁 > 後端開發 > php教程 > php連接mysql後應該會自動斷開吧,但用GET_LOCK阻塞了?

php連接mysql後應該會自動斷開吧,但用GET_LOCK阻塞了?

WBOY
發布: 2016-10-22 00:14:30
原創
1232 人瀏覽過

訪問localhost/ci
代碼如下(就是上了個鎖)

php連接mysql後應該會自動斷開吧,但用GET_LOCK阻塞了?
完了後,
我用Navicat建立一個連接,調命令行,加鎖,發現被阻塞了:

php連接mysql後應該會自動斷開吧,但用GET_LOCK阻塞了?

為什麼呢? php的那個連線應該被釋放了啊
ps:
環境為windows+nginx+php+mysql

回覆內容:

訪問localhost/ci
代碼如下(就是上了個鎖)

php連接mysql後應該會自動斷開吧,但用GET_LOCK阻塞了?
完了後,
我用Navicat建立一個連接,調命令行,加鎖,發現被阻塞了:

php連接mysql後應該會自動斷開吧,但用GET_LOCK阻塞了?

為什麼呢? php的那個連線應該被釋放了啊
ps:
環境為windows+nginx+php+mysql

上鎖以後要解鎖

<code>unlock tables</code>
登入後複製

<code>rollback</code>
登入後複製

<code>select release_lock('lock1');</code>
登入後複製

釋放鎖

相關標籤:
來源:php.cn
本網站聲明
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n
熱門教學
更多>
最新下載
更多>
網站特效
網站源碼
網站素材
前端模板